2008 POLITICAL ADS: COLORADO SENATE

Bob Schaffer For Senate: "Moving Forward"

May 19, 2008

Producer: DMM Group

Running Time: 00:34

Debut Date: 05/14/2008

Ad Buy: Colorado Springs and Grand Junction markets

Cost: Not available

Summary: Bob Schaffer details his extensive background in Colorado and promises to control spending in Congress.

Script of "Moving Forward" (TV)

BOB SCHAFFER: I'm Bob Schaffer, candidate for the U.S. Senate.

Colorado is my life. I proposed to Maureen on top of Pikes Peak. We've raised our five kids in Fort Collins. One's at the Academy, two in ROTC, and two are in grade school.

In the Senate, I'll fight to control spending, balance the budget, and make our economy strong.

ANNOUNCER [v/o]: Bob Schaffer: the change Colorado needs. Bob Schaffer: a new direction for U.S. Senate.

BOB SCHAFFER: I'm Bob Schaffer, and I approve this message because this place needs some Colorado common sense.

(Text on screen: Paid for by Bob Schaffer for U.S. Senate)
